In the first two months of 2023, the deficit of the republic budget is three billion dinars

Supported byspot_img

Income in the first two months of 2023 amounted to 280.7 billion dinars, and expenses amounted to 283.8 billion dinars

In the first two months of this year, the deficit of the national budget was realized in the amount of three billion dinars, income was realized in the amount of 280.7 billion dinars, and expenses in the amount of 283.8 billion dinars, the Ministry of Finance announced today.

In February, a deficit in the amount of 9.1 billion dinars was realized, it was stated in the announcement. During February, revenues were collected in the amount of 130.4 billion dinars, of which tax revenues amounted to 102.7 billion dinars. The largest part of tax revenues refers to the payment of VAT in the amount of 57 billion dinars and excise duty in the amount of 19 billion dinars.

Non-tax income was realized in the amount of 9.8 billion dinars, and the inflow of donations in February amounted to 17.9 billion. Expenses were made in the amount of 139.6 billion dinars. Expenditures for employees, in February, amounted to 33.4 billion dinars, capital expenditures 25 billion dinars, OOSO transfers (PIO fund, RFZO, NES, SOVO fund) 18.4 billion dinars, and interest payments 17 billion dinars.

At the level of the general government, a fiscal deficit in the amount of 2.7 billion dinars and a primary fiscal surplus in the amount of 37.3 billion dinars were realized in the first two months.
